Fund Objective
To achieve returns after fees that exceed the inflation rate (as measured by the CPI) by at least 2.5% per year over rolling 5-year periods. Over shorter periods, ensure as far as possible that the amounts credited to members each year are competitive with those credited by comparable options in other superannuation funds. To achieve positive returns after fees in at least 8 out of 10 financial years.
Fund Strategy
Australian shares 21%, Overseas shares 16%, Property 6%, Growth alternatives 7%, Defensive alternatives 5%, Fixed Interest 25%, Cash 20%.
